Output 315d3d264fd7a3c53c431922a9fb33fe9e4eb856ea95d79f5f7276ee75811ab2:1

value
195134
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aeda42523d2e3357402108bf893e8ea682ae0b31 OP_EQUAL
address
3HdYxpz17E3rJfvHjwhXURRUyqwzjguLw4
transaction
315d3d264fd7a3c53c431922a9fb33fe9e4eb856ea95d79f5f7276ee75811ab2
spent
true